About this experience
Step into the golden age of classic motoring with the 1970s Ford XL—an iconic American vintage car featuring a powerful V8 engine, luxurious retro interior, and timeless elegance. Whether you're celebrating a wedding, birthday, anniversary, or photoshoot, this experience is designed to turn your moment into a legendary memory.

What you'll see and do
Geneva
Step into the golden era of American motoring with the Ford XL Vintage Experience—a unique journey in a fully restored 1970s Ford XL. Whether it’s a wedding, milestone birthday, anniversary, or retro-themed photoshoot, this ride adds elegance, power, and unforgettable charm. Begin with a pre-event consultation to plan pickup, drop-off, and optional decorations. Your chauffeur, dressed in vintage attire, arrives with the iconic Ford XL for a grand first impression and photo moment. Cruise scenic or city routes as the retro interior and deep V8 rumble transport you to the past. Make stops for timeless photos against classic backdrops. Ideal for grand entrances and themed celebrations, optional add-ons include wedding send-offs, surprise arrivals, and styled shoots. The journey concludes with a smooth drop-off and final photo ops. Classic style, authentic nostalgia—an experience like no other.
